Masayuki Iino
Associate
Masayuki Iino is an associate at Rimon, P.C., with a strong technical background and extensive experience in intellectual property law. His areas of expertise span a wide range of technologies, including machine learning, multivariate analysis, artificial intelligence, display technology, video codecs, video cables, network technology, user interfaces, electronic device enclosures, mechanical engineering, circuit board design, embedded and application software, facial recognition, human detection, GPS, wireless and optical technologies, and memory devices.
Masayuki has deep knowledge of prosecution, licensing, and strategic utilization of standard essential patents (SEPs). He has managed SEP portfolios related to major standards, including HDMI, television broadcasting, video codecs (such as HEVC and AV1), and SD memory cards.
Prior to joining Rimon, Masayuki represented numerous global corporations in Patent Trial and Appeal Board (PTAB) litigation, including Inter Partes Reviews and Ex Parte Reexaminations. He also served as an in-house Japan Patent Attorney at Panasonic Corporation, where he engaged in SEP portfolio management and broader IP strategy. With over a decade of experience in patent prosecution, litigation, patent transactions, and strategic IP development, Masayuki brings a comprehensive perspective to his clients’ most complex IP challenges.
